An air fryer is a great choice for cooking healthier food with improved flavor.

Are you looking for a healthier way to cook your favorite foods without sacrificing the delicious taste and texture of fried foods?

This revolutionary kitchen appliance uses hot circulated air to provide deep-fried goodness in up to 80 percent less fat than other frying methods. If you’re considering adding an air fryer to your kitchen arsenal, here are 8 terrific reasons why it should be at the top of your list!

Quick And Easy

Quick and Easy to Use – Air fryers are incredibly simple and easy to use. Simply add your favorite ingredients, set the timer and temperature, and you’re good to go! You can have crunchy fries, crispy chicken wings, or any other fried favorites in no time at all.

Who doesn't want to cook their dinner fast, especially on a busy day. Whether you're a student cooking college meals or a mom making a meal for the whole family, quick cooking is always a big winner.

Healthier Cooking

Healthier Cooking – Air frying uses less oil than traditional deep frying methods. This means you’ll be consuming fewer calories and fats, making air-fried meals a much healthier choice. Whether your are cooking air fryer chicken breast or making tasty air fryer onion rings, they are sure to be healthier than using a deep fryer!

Less Mess

Less Mess – Air fryers are incredibly easy to clean up after use, since they don’t require messy batches of hot oil. All you need is a damp cloth and some mild detergent to get your appliance back in tip-top shape.

Did you know you can use aluminium foil in the air fryer to line the bottom of your air fryer for an even easier cleanup?

Versatile

4. Versatile – An air fryer can do more than just fry food. Many models come with special features like rotisserie, bake, steam, grill, and even dehydrating settings so you can make an endless array of dishes.

The possibilities are endless with an air fryer, so you can make anything from french fries to roast beef and desserts. Make sure to read the instructions of your specific model to get the most out of your air fryer!

Energy Efficient

Energy Efficient – Air fryers use less energy than traditional ovens and don’t require preheating, so you’ll save money on your power bill. Who doesn't want to save money?

Plus, air fryers heat up quickly so you don’t have to wait for the oven to preheat. This means faster meal times which is perfect for busy days or when you are in a rush!

Compact Design

Compact Design – Air fryers come in a variety of sizes to fit any kitchen countertop or cabinet space. Whether you’re cooking for one or a family of four, there’s an air fryer perfect for your needs.

No Smell

No Smell – Air fryers don’t produce the same oily smell as deep frying, so your home won't be left smelling like a greasy diner after you finish cooking.

Affordable

Affordable – Air fryers are a fraction of the cost of traditional deep fryers, making them an affordable option for anyone looking to upgrade their kitchen appliances.
